PeoplePlus is hiring an Assistant Manager: Quality of Teaching & Learning based in Hemel Hempstead, Hertfordshire, South East, UK. This is a full-time opportunity (£35,000).
The role is based on-site at HMP The Mount, where you will support the Education Manager with effective management of the curriculum, ensuring the needs of learners and employers are met, including delivery of Functional Skills, Personal & Social Development, and work-based programmes.
You will lead on quality assurance and improvement, developing and encouraging an innovative and problem-solving approach.
